The E2E-X2MY1 sensor belongs to the category of proximity sensors and is commonly used for detecting the presence or absence of an object. Its characteristics include high precision, durability, and reliability. The sensor is typically packaged in a compact and sturdy housing, and it is available in various packaging quantities to suit different application needs.
The E2E-X2MY1 sensor features a 3-wire configuration with pins designated for power supply, ground, and output signal.
| Pin Number | Function | |------------|--------------| | 1 | Power Supply | | 2 | Output | | 3 | Ground |
The E2E-X2MY1 sensor operates based on the principle of electromagnetic induction. When an object enters its sensing range, it disrupts the electromagnetic field, causing a change in the sensor's output signal, which can be used to detect the object's presence.
The E2E-X2MY1 sensor is widely used in industrial automation for applications such as: - Object detection in conveyor systems - Presence sensing in assembly lines - Position control in robotic arms - Material handling equipment
In conclusion, the E2E-X2MY1 sensor offers high precision and reliability in object detection applications, making it a valuable component in industrial automation systems.
